About Watch Repair Shops in The Bronx

The Bronx has a small but serviceable selection of watch repair shops — just two dedicated options showing up in local listings, both operating out of jewelry stores rather than standalone repair-only boutiques. That means you’re typically getting watch services bundled with jewelry retail, which can be convenient if you need band resizing or battery replacement alongside a repair. Both shops are closed Sundays and accept walk-ins, so weekday afternoons tend to be your most reliable window.

Crosby Jewelers on Crosby Ave stands out as the clear local favorite, holding a perfect 5.0 rating across 41 reviews. Customers consistently point to its “fair prices,” “professional service,” and a store atmosphere described as “quiet, clean, and comfortable” — not always a given in a busy borough. They handle battery replacements and band resizing, and their hours run Monday through Friday until 6:30 PM with a slightly earlier Saturday close at 5:00 PM. Classique Watch & Jewelry Repair carries a much lower 1.6 rating despite 36 reviews, with mixed feedback ranging from “staff is pleasant and courteous” to stronger warnings — one reviewer flatly wrote “enter this business at your own risk.” A recurring complaint involves unpredictable hours, so if you do visit, call ahead.

For anyone getting a watch serviced in The Bronx, the practical takeaway is straightforward: Crosby Jewelers is the safer bet based on the data available. Confirm hours before heading out to either shop, especially on Saturdays. Neither listing mentions luxury brand servicing or vintage watch specialization, so for Rolex or high-end repairs, you may want to look beyond The Bronx to Manhattan-based watchmakers.
